It is shown how this hypothesis explains training effects on prolonging the … newspaper icelandWebWhen do newborn reflexes disappear? Most newborn reflexes go away within four to six months of age. As your baby’s brain matures, their central nervous system replaces the involuntary newborn reflexes with voluntary movements.
